Background
CD68 (macrosialin) is a heavily glycosylated transmembrane protein that is expressed by and commonly used as a marker for monocytes and macrophages. It is found on the plasma membrane, as well as endosomal and lysosomal membranes. It is proposed to bind OxLDL and has been observed as a homodimer.
